OR2T15A6S208I-DB Attributes


Type Description Select
Mfr Lattice Semiconductor Corporation
Series ORCA® 2
Package Tray
Number of Logic Elements/Cells 1600
Total RAM Bits 25600
Number of I/O 171
Number of Gates 44200
Voltage - Supply 3V ~ 3.6V
Mounting Type Surface Mount
Operating Temperature -40°C ~ 85°C (TA)
Package / Case 208-BFQFP
Supplier Device Package 208-PQFP (28x28)
Base Product Number OR2T15A
